k8s-第九节-命名空间

命名空间

  • 如果一个集群中部署了多个应用,所有应用都在一起,就不太好管理,也可以导致名字冲突等。
    我们可以使用 namespace 把应用划分到不同的命名空间,跟代码里的 namespace 是一个概念,只是为了划分空间。
# 创建命名空间
kubectl create namespace testapp
# 部署应用到指定的命名空间
kubectl apply -f app.yml --namespace testapp
# 查询
kubectl get pod --namespace kube-system

可以用 kubens 快速切换 namespace

可以安装 kubens

# 切换命名空间
kubens kube-system
# 回到上个命名空间
kubens -
# 切换集群
kubectx minikube

相关推荐

  1. k8s--命名空间

    2024-07-09 22:58:03       21 阅读
  2. k8s-创建命名空间的方法

    2024-07-09 22:58:03       36 阅读
  3. K8S中删除Terminating状态的命名空间

    2024-07-09 22:58:03       28 阅读
  4. k8s-第一-minikube

    2024-07-09 22:58:03       24 阅读

最近更新

  1. docker php8.1+nginx base 镜像 dockerfile 配置

    2024-07-09 22:58:03       50 阅读
  2. Could not load dynamic library ‘cudart64_100.dll‘

    2024-07-09 22:58:03       54 阅读
  3. 在Django里面运行非项目文件

    2024-07-09 22:58:03       43 阅读
  4. Python语言-面向对象

    2024-07-09 22:58:03       54 阅读

热门阅读

  1. 【Mybatis面试题】

    2024-07-09 22:58:03       21 阅读
  2. 环境快照:精通Conda中的conda env export命令

    2024-07-09 22:58:03       19 阅读
  3. Linux下网络编程-简易poll服务器和客户端

    2024-07-09 22:58:03       20 阅读
  4. ClickHouse表引擎概述

    2024-07-09 22:58:03       18 阅读
  5. svn常用命令

    2024-07-09 22:58:03       21 阅读
  6. 面向对象——继承、封装、多态

    2024-07-09 22:58:03       17 阅读
  7. CoppeliaSim的简单教程

    2024-07-09 22:58:03       21 阅读